The Goals of Family Therapy

There is a hereditary component to addiction, and sometimes family dynamics contribute to its development. Well-meaning family members can fall into a co-dependent pattern of behavior where they think they are helping but really they are prolonging the addiction.

The goals of family therapy include assessing the family dynamics to understand how they play a role in the addiction. It is not about placing blame. It is more important to understand the root cause of the addiction, how it started and what perpetuates it. By treating those conditions, there is a greater chance for a lasting recovery.

Family relationships are often deeply wounded by addiction. Time and recovery programs cannot always heal these wounds. Family therapy is a more comprehensive approach to addressing the relationship issues within the family, so family members can come together without anger and resentment.

Your family can potentially be your greatest support system, and everyone needs a network of support to overcome addiction. Through family therapy, that network can be strengthened. Your family members can also learn how best to support your recovery efforts, which will make them some of your greatest assets when you leave your recovery program.

1. Weekly Communication

While you are in our care at Tranquil Shores, your family may be at home wondering how you are doing and worrying about your progress. With your consent, our clinicians will reach out once a week to update them on how you are doing. This weekly contact may be through phone calls or emails.

2. Family Dynamics Group Sessions

Every week, your family will be encouraged to attend a two-hour Family Dynamics Group. If a family member is not able to attend in person, we offer the option to attend virtually. These family group sessions are tailored to meet the needs of your individual family’s group dynamics, and they focus on that week’s theme and how it pertains to family and recovery. 

A lot of times, a client’s family tries to help them deal with their addiction. But without realizing it, they are actually enabling their loved one to continue down the path of addiction. This group session is designed to help your family understand how to be a healthy support network and give them the tools they need to encourage you in the future.

3. Monthly Private Family Counseling

While you participate in Tranquil Shores’ drug and alcohol rehabilitation, it’s essential that your family receives individualized attention so they can recover from the fallout of addiction. That is why we invite family members to participate in their own version of recovery. These sessions include the client, their primary counselor and whichever family members the client would like to have there. During this time of counseling, your family can work on the restoration of familial relationships in a private setting. They will go over such topics as:

  • Healthy communication
  • Boundaries
  • Recovery

Advantages of Family Therapy for Your Family

Family therapy is good for you and your family. Let’s look at how it benefits them. 

Improved Understanding of Drug Addiction

Family therapy sessions help family members understand drug addiction better — how it works and its impact. We’ll address the misconception that addiction is a moral issue, helping them minimize their judgment. Our sessions also inform your family members about the challenges you’ll encounter in your recovery journey and when you leave our center.

As your family’s empathy for your situation increases, they’ll hopefully put their biases aside and support your recovery.

Increased Healing of the Mind and Spirit

Drug addiction affects families mentally and emotionally, and they need to heal to support you during recovery and post-treatment. Whether it’s disappointment, anger, indifference or frustration, we’ll help your family work through these feelings and encourage them to forgive. With commitment and hard work on their part, your family can let go of these emotions and experience increased happiness and peace of mind.

Better Communication

We’ll give you and your family the skills to communicate better and listen to each other. Kindness and patience are essential in restoring communication in strained relationships. We’ll demonstrate how each person can share their frustrations in a healthy and efficient way. A care provider can then ask you and your family to practice communication using our demonstrated skills.

As communication improves between you and your family, each person will feel heard, encouraging them to heal and move forward.

Enhanced Knowledge of What Support Means

We can help your family understand what it means to support you. If they enabled your addiction in the past, we’ll inform them how to better support you without jeopardizing your recovery. We can discuss boundaries and how to safely implement them during and after treatment. 

Our counselor can also show your family how to advise you in a sustainable way whenever they see you repeating old, unhealthy habits. You can also learn how to take guidance gracefully, knowing your family is only helping you because they love you.

Increased Motivation to Focus on Themselves

Family members may sometimes spend most of their time and effort helping a loved one recover from addiction. While this level of commitment is admirable, it can lead to burnout and other adverse effects. To prevent families from exhausting themselves, we encourage them to prioritize their needs. Our counselors will recommend that your family take the time to pursue individual hobbies and goals. By setting aside time to focus on themselves, your loved ones will experience less unhealthy feelings and more peace of mind.
